What is Import Export Code (IEC)?

IEC (Import Export Code) is a unique 10-digit registration number issued by the Directorate General of Foreign Trade (DGFT), Government of India. It is mandatory for any business or individual wishing to import/export goods or services from India (except for personal use or specific exemptions)[1][4][9].

Who Needs IEC & Why is it Important?

  • Any business or individual: Sole proprietor, partnership, company, trust, HUF, NGO, startup selling/buying internationally
  • Required for customs clearance, shipping, receiving/exporting payments internationally
  • Needed to avail government export incentives, trade promotion schemes
  • Builds official business status, credibility, and compliance globally

Documents Required

Identity & Business Proof:
  • PAN Card of applicant/proprietor/firm/company
  • Aadhaar Card of applicant/authorized signatory
  • Business registration certificate (if applicable)
Contact Details:
  • Valid mobile linked to Aadhaar
  • Active email address
Address & Bank Proof:
  • Address proof of place of business (utility/rent/ownership document)
  • Bank certificate (format prescribed) or cancelled cheque
Other (if applicable):
  • Digital Signature (optional, Aadhaar e-sign also allowed)[1][7][8]

IEC Registration Process

Visit DGFT Portal
Sign Up & Login
Fill Application
Upload Documents
Pay Fee (₹500)
Get IEC Certificate (Email)
